As a vendor, and a long time customer of CSUSA, I can tell you some orders are delayed because the "submitted information" is incorrect.

Please check your order to be certain you entered your zip code, the proper spelling of your email and your street address is absolutely correct. Today's Postal Service will not allow us to ship if it does not recognize the address--so "fat finger" mistakes will make the parcel impossible to print a label.

We try to call you if we encounter this and, like me, many of you don't answer your cell phones unless you recognize the number. So, any minor error can turn into a rather serious delay.

You may also want to look the shippers. From anywhere West of the Mississippi River, I always request USPS, as UPS doesn't really "work" from Utah to the East Coast.

With USPS, if I order from CSUSA on Monday before 5 pm EST, I have my order in hand Wednesday before 11 AM est. That same order shipped UPS ground will arrive Friday or the following Monday. This is no indictment of UPS, just how the routes work.

A reverse situation, if I order from Racine, WI on Monday the USPS priority shipment will arrive Friday. That same order shipped UPS will arrive Wednesday.
